Duplicating a MetaLocator Account Configuration

This refers to an account having a basic configuration. Contact the help desk if there are add-on features.

1. Export data from current account

Do this for each table. For example if there is a ‘products’ or ‘persons’ table in addition to the default ‘locations’ table, export each. Refer to this article for more information. https://support.metalocator.com/en/articles/1655848-introduction-to-exporting-data

The export will include Category/tag names. If there are icons, descriptions, groups, parents or other settings for categories, these are not included in the data export. They must be updated manually. Take note of any ordering, that too must be updated manually.

2. Export Interface(s) from current account
Include each Interface. The name of the Interface itself isn’t saved so you might wish to make a note of the name itself. Refer to this article for more information. https://support.metalocator.com/en/articles/1656057-importing-and-export-interface-settings

3. Export any customized Language file(s) 

The content of a language file is accessed through the Bulk Language Editor. Refer to this article for more information. https://support.metalocator.com/en/articles/3240761-exporting-and-importing-a-language-file

4. Create a new MetaLocator account

5. Import the data
Refer to this article for more information.
https://support.metalocator.com/en/articles/1655854-introduction-to-importing-data
If there are Category adjustments make those after the import as the importing of data includes creating the Category names. Any custom fields that aren't of type 'text' might require adjustments as in the case of territory fields, links, email, etc.

6. Import the Language file(s)
Refer to this article for more information. https://support.metalocator.com/en/articles/3240761-exporting-and-importing-a-language-file

7. Import the Interface(s)
Refer to this article for more information. https://support.metalocator.com/en/articles/1656057-importing-and-export-interface-settings

Adjust the Language file selection under Language & Internationalization Settings > Language Code of each Interface.

8. Establish the account billing and plan information
